Making home-made fries

To make great home-made fries in the Airfryer:
Choose a potato variety suitable for making fries, e.g. fresh,
-
(slightly) floury potatoes.
It is best to air fry the fries in portions of up to 800 g/28 oz
-
for an even result. Larger fries tend to be less crispy than
smaller fries.
Shake the basket 2-3 times during the Airfrying process.
-
1
Peel the potatoes and cut into sticks
(8 x 8 mm/0.3 x 0.3 in thick).
2 Soak the potato sticks in a bowl of water for at least
30 minutes.
3 Empty the bowl and dry the potato sticks with a dish towel
or paper towel.
4 Pour one tablespoon of cooking oil into the bowl, put the
sticks in the bowl and mix until the sticks are coated with
oil.
5 Remove the sticks from the bowl with your fingers or a
slotted kitchen utensil so excess oil remains in the bowl.
Note
Do not tilt the bowl to pour all the sticks in the basket at once to
prevent excess oil from going into the pan.
6 Put the sticks into the basket.
